A massive top-of-the-table clash in the Brasileirão as Flamengo hosts Palmeiras. This match could have huge implications for the title race in Brazilian football.

What's at Stake

This colossal matchup at the top of the Brasileirão standings represents a pivotal moment in the title race, as two of Brazil's most dominant modern powerhouses go head-to-head. With both clubs consistently fighting for silverware on multiple fronts, this encounter at the Maracanã carries immense psychological weight and could ultimately decide the destination of the league trophy. A victory for either side would not only secure three crucial points but also deliver a significant blow to their direct rival's championship aspirations.

Head-to-Head

Recent encounters between Flamengo and Palmeiras have been incredibly tight, reflecting the narrow margins that separate these two giants of South American football. Their last five meetings across all competitions have featured tactical stalemates, high-intensity drama, and very few goals, with draws being a common outcome. While Flamengo often relies on their formidable home advantage in Rio de Janeiro, Palmeiras has proven to be incredibly resilient on the road under pressure, making this one of the most balanced and unpredictable fixtures in the calendar.

Key Players to Watch

  • Pedro — The clinical Flamengo striker remains the focal point of the hosts' attack, capable of turning half-chances into goals with his superb positioning and finishing.
  • Raphael Veiga — Palmeiras' creative talisman is essential for unlocking stubborn defenses and poses a constant threat from set-pieces and long-range efforts.
  • Gerson — The dynamic midfielder controls the tempo for Flamengo, driving the transition from defense to attack while providing crucial physical presence in the center of the pitch.

Prediction

Given the immense pressure of the title race and the tactical familiarity between the two managers, a highly cautious and intense battle is expected in midfield. While Flamengo will look to dominate possession on their home turf, Palmeiras possesses the defensive discipline and counter-attacking efficiency to neutralize the hosts' threat. A closely contested 1-1 draw is the most likely outcome, keeping the title race wide open as both teams prioritize avoiding a costly defeat.
